|
|
![]() ![]() |
|
|
![]() ![]() ![]() ![]() |
|
Опции темы | Поиск в этой теме |
![]() |
![]() ![]() |
|
Можно спрашивать
Регистрация: 31.08.2011 Последняя активность: 10.07.2022 15:34 Адрес: Волгоград
Сообщений: 7531
Сказал(а) спасибо: 1793
Поблагодарили: 2512 раз(а) в 1343 сообщениях
|
![]() Цитата:
Вот только сервер на линуксе, вин-авр не катит. Впрочем, копмиляция блоба отдельный самостоятельный этап, его можно оформить в виде подробной инструкции с картинками. Главный момент, сам конструктор прошивок, т.е. генерация исходника для сборки путем расставления галок и ввода простых числовых параметров в поля формы. И пусть каждый сваяет свою версию под свои личные нужды.
__________________
Никогда ничего не трогай на моей лодке! |
|
![]() |
![]() |
![]() ![]() |
![]() ![]() |
![]() |
![]() |
![]() |
![]() |
![]() ![]() |
![]() ![]() |
![]() |
![]()
У меня уже большая куча дефайнов получается. Примерно так:
Код:
//#define POW2100VER // Версия с максом 2100mA //#define POW2450VER // Версия с максом 2450mA #define POW2800VER // Версия с максом 2800mA #define MOON_MODE // использовать moon mode (если нет - уменьшить к-во режимов) #define MAX_MODES 3 // от 0 до 3 получаем 4 режима #define START_MODE 0 // номер режима, с которого стартует драйвер (зависит от DOWNTOUP) #define MIN_PWM 0x80 // значение ШИМ при одном включенном 7135 #define MOON_PWM 0x05 // значение ШИМ для moon mode #define BATTERY_CLICKS 2 // количество кликов для входа в режим индикации батареи #define CALIBRATE_CLICKS 5 // количество кликов для входа в режим термокалибровки #define THEMPERATURE_CONTROL // термоконтрол #define DOWNTOUP // пререключение режимов от минимума до масимума #define NOMEM // вариант без памяти. Желательно использовать совместно с DOWNTOUP |
![]() |
![]() |
Поблагодарили: 1 раз |
shurko_3 (15.05.2013)
|
![]() |
![]() ![]() |
Можно спрашивать
Регистрация: 31.08.2011 Последняя активность: 10.07.2022 15:34 Адрес: Волгоград
Сообщений: 7531
Сказал(а) спасибо: 1793
Поблагодарили: 2512 раз(а) в 1343 сообщениях
|
![]()
Собственно идея сперта отсюда: http://opera-mini.ru/
Вот поэтому я ее и вспомнил. Осталось несколько расширить выбор количества режимов и сделать индивидуальную настройку. Тюнинг, так сказать. Если сделать главный файл в виде сборщика инклюдов... а? Всю возню с вебом я беру на себя! [Исправлено: 027, 15.05.2013 в 21:02] |
![]() |
![]() |
Поблагодарили: 1 раз |
shurko_3 (15.05.2013)
|
![]() |
![]() ![]() |
![]() Регистрация: 06.06.2010 Последняя активность: 11.06.2024 20:58 Адрес: Беларусь, Минск
Сообщений: 2009
Сказал(а) спасибо: 695
Поблагодарили: 856 раз(а) в 359 сообщениях
|
![]() Буду всячески помогать в тестировании прошивок. кст. потестил прошивку без памяти, старт с 700 , всё таки индикацию разряда лучше сделать по трём кликам, иногда сама включается при быстром переключении режимов, как вариант, у меня кнопка не очень(дребезг есть), но в любом случае по трём наверно лучше будет. |
![]() |
![]() |
![]() |
![]() ![]() |
Можно спрашивать
Регистрация: 31.08.2011 Последняя активность: 10.07.2022 15:34 Адрес: Волгоград
Сообщений: 7531
Сказал(а) спасибо: 1793
Поблагодарили: 2512 раз(а) в 1343 сообщениях
|
![]() |
![]() |
![]() |
![]() |
![]() ![]() |
Можно спрашивать
Регистрация: 31.08.2011 Последняя активность: 10.07.2022 15:34 Адрес: Волгоград
Сообщений: 7531
Сказал(а) спасибо: 1793
Поблагодарили: 2512 раз(а) в 1343 сообщениях
|
![]()
Кстате. У меня есть подконтрольный виндосервер, в принципе можно сборку там попробовать. Он, правда, корпоративный, и сильно грузить его крайне нежелательно. Но можно сделать отложенную ночную сборку, а постановку в очередь анально огородить.
|
![]() |
![]() |
![]() |
![]() ![]() |
|
сволочь фонарёвки
Регистрация: 27.05.2011 Последняя активность: Вчера 23:51 Адрес: Россия, Пермский край
Сообщений: 38238
Сказал(а) спасибо: 5989
Поблагодарили: 33004 раз(а) в 15310 сообщениях
|
![]() Цитата:
а я предупреждал ![]() ждем версию с термоконтролем. мне вчера термисторы пришли. ура ![]() |
|
![]() |
![]() |
![]() |
![]() ![]() |
![]() Регистрация: 06.06.2010 Последняя активность: 11.06.2024 20:58 Адрес: Беларусь, Минск
Сообщений: 2009
Сказал(а) спасибо: 695
Поблагодарили: 856 раз(а) в 359 сообщениях
|
![]()
galex,
где заказывали, а то, уже надоело из мобилок дергать, маленькие они там очень )) |
![]() |
![]() |
![]() |
![]() ![]() |
сволочь фонарёвки
Регистрация: 27.05.2011 Последняя активность: Вчера 23:51 Адрес: Россия, Пермский край
Сообщений: 38238
Сказал(а) спасибо: 5989
Поблагодарили: 33004 раз(а) в 15310 сообщениях
|
![]() |
![]() |
![]() |
![]() |
![]() ![]() |
сволочь фонарёвки
Регистрация: 27.05.2011 Последняя активность: Вчера 23:51 Адрес: Россия, Пермский край
Сообщений: 38238
Сказал(а) спасибо: 5989
Поблагодарили: 33004 раз(а) в 15310 сообщениях
|
![]() |
![]() |
![]() |
![]() ![]() |
![]() ![]() |
![]() |
![]()
Решил отказаться от варианта, в котором 90% нового кода. Оставлю это на версию 3 (если она будет). Итак, версия с ТК (кстати, а без ТК версию никто кроме shurko_3 так и не попробовал?) назовем ее 2.0b5.
Пока только один вариант на растерзание: 2,8А, переключение снизу вверх, старт с 5мА, без памяти и с ТК. Особенности, если шьется новый МК или EEPROM стерта - ТК отключен до первой калибровки и драйвер работает, как вариант без ТК. Калибровать на свежезаряженном аккумуляторе!!! Пять коротких кликов, фонарь мерцает 0.5 сек для индикации входа в режим калибровки, затем включает максимальный режим, греем, греем, когда хватит - еще короткий клик, фонарь опять мерцает 0.5 сек в знак того, что значение записано. Потом гаснет остывать. Все. Если возникли проблемы, например не нагрели выше т-ры окружающей среды ![]() Пробуем и отписываемся о результате. 7135x8v2b5.hex Размер получился 832 байта. Прошивка проверена в железе, но не в фонаре, а просто на столе. |
![]() |
![]() |
![]() |
![]() ![]() |
![]() Регистрация: 06.06.2010 Последняя активность: 11.06.2024 20:58 Адрес: Беларусь, Минск
Сообщений: 2009
Сказал(а) спасибо: 695
Поблагодарили: 856 раз(а) в 359 сообщениях
|
![]()
Ща, буду тестить данную прошивку.
Tamagotchi, есть пару вопросов. На термистр диод(стабилитрон) вешали ? или программную коррекцию разбежки напряжения сделали ? На сколько критична емкость кондёра на 1 ноге , в какую сторону можно изменить номинал ? по идее там можно и 10мкФ ставить без вопросов ? Вариант 2.8А по идее оптимален, ток всегда можно уменьшить путём отрезания лишних 7135, от 6 ноги. P.S. Личная просьба, можно сделать вариант(для тестов) с памятью(либо старт с 2800/700), а то совсем не вижу смысла при включении фонаря с 5 мА. [Исправлено: shurko_3, 16.05.2013 в 16:26] |
![]() |
![]() |
![]() |
![]() ![]() |
![]() Регистрация: 06.06.2010 Последняя активность: 11.06.2024 20:58 Адрес: Беларусь, Минск
Сообщений: 2009
Сказал(а) спасибо: 695
Поблагодарили: 856 раз(а) в 359 сообщениях
|
![]()
все ждут готовый продукт ))
Tamagotchi, Вам наверно пора думать как на этой прошивке денег хоть скоко заработать. Предлагаю всем желающим использовать "модную" прошивку, хоть по не много скинуться автору. Пусть, по чуть чуть , но у Tamagotchi появится стимул продолжать разработку. Глядишь скоро и стробоскоп появится )) [Исправлено: shurko_3, 16.05.2013 в 16:27] |
![]() |
![]() |
![]() ![]() |
![]() ![]() |
||||
![]() |
![]() Цитата:
Цитата:
Цитата:
Цитата:
Я только за ![]() Стробоскоп по 4-м кликам можно попобовать запихать. |
||||
![]() |
![]() |
![]() ![]() |
![]() ![]() |
![]() |
![]()
версия с памятью 7135x8v2.hex
|
![]() |
![]() |
![]() |
![]() ![]() |
![]() Регистрация: 06.06.2010 Последняя активность: 11.06.2024 20:58 Адрес: Беларусь, Минск
Сообщений: 2009
Сказал(а) спасибо: 695
Поблагодарили: 856 раз(а) в 359 сообщениях
|
![]()
это я понял, это кст очень хорошо придумано, но просто при различном напряжении на акб в одном и том же режиме будет разное напряжение на терморезисторе, в общем как и рание буду с диодиком, в качестве стабилитрона.
|
![]() |
![]() |
![]() |
![]() ![]() |
слышал об электричестве
Регистрация: 04.12.2010 Последняя активность: 24.08.2022 17:24 Адрес: Питер
Сообщений: 98
Сказал(а) спасибо: 2
Поблагодарили: 3 раз(а) в 3 сообщениях
|
![]()
Не хочу выглядеть не вежливым или ещё того хуже, но этого следовало ожидать.
![]() Тогда в форуме необходимо платить всем разработчикам, не взирая на лица ... или никому. Что останется после данного коммерческого шага можно предположить с уверенностью. [Исправлено: zus, 16.05.2013 в 17:30] |
![]() |
![]() |
![]() |
![]() ![]() |
![]() Регистрация: 06.06.2010 Последняя активность: 11.06.2024 20:58 Адрес: Беларусь, Минск
Сообщений: 2009
Сказал(а) спасибо: 695
Поблагодарили: 856 раз(а) в 359 сообщениях
|
![]()
ни кто ни кого не заставляет, я просто предложил, мне, допустим не жалко 5-10$ за прошивку которая реально будет идеальной(лично для меня) для народного драйвера и я буду её использовать при изготовлении драйверов.
zus, наверное вы не очень представляете сколько времени нужно, что бы сделать и отладить подобную прошивку(драйвер). А если каждый, кому она нужна, скинется хотя бы по 1-2$, то автор попытается воплотить "хотелки" , которые ему лично не особо то и нужны. [Исправлено: shurko_3, 16.05.2013 в 18:45] |
![]() |
![]() |